What artistic movement does The Red Poppy represent?
This work belongs to Odilon Redon's late Symbolist period, characterized by mystical, color-rich explorations of nature and the subconscious.
Why did Redon focus on floral subjects like poppies in his later work?
Redon used flowers, such as poppies, to symbolize themes of beauty, transience, and spiritual revelation, moving from darker earlier works to radiant color studies.
